STUCKIUS, Johann Wilhelm (1542-1607). Operum tomus primus [secundus]. Leiden: J. Hack, 1695. 2 volumes bound in one, 2° (343 x 222mm). Additional engraved title, titles printed in red and black, ornaments (occasional light spotting and browning, more pronounced in the second vol.). Contemporary vellum (stained). Provenance: I. P. de Ludewig, 1719 & Mich. Gottlieb Agnethleri (armorial bookplates).

With 10 other books including Marcus Antonius de Dominis's De republica ecclesiastica libri X (Heidelberg, 1618, contemporary half vellum), Philo Judaeus's Omnia quae extant opera (Paris, 1640, contemporary vellum), Dionysius Halicarnassus's Antiquitatum Romanorum (Oxford, 1704, 2 vols., large paper copy), Antoninus' Iter Britanniarum (London, 1709) and Conrad Peuttinger's Tabula Itineraria ([Lepizig], 1824). The lot sold not subject to return. (11)
